MacKenzie Realty Capital Secures Highly Punitive $1.1M Secured Note with Aggressive Terms

summarizeSummary

MacKenzie Realty Capital, facing financial distress, secured a $1.1 million secured promissory note with Streeterville Capital, receiving $1 million net cash but agreeing to highly unfavorable terms including a significant original issue discount, high fees, and severe default triggers.


check_boxKey Events

  • Secured Promissory Note Issued

    The company entered into a Note Purchase Agreement for a secured promissory note with a principal amount of up to $1,095,000, receiving $1,000,000 in net cash after an original issue discount and transaction expenses.

  • Punitive Debt Terms

    The note includes a $90,000 original issue discount, a $5,000 transaction expense amount, a monitoring fee, and high prepayment penalties (107% within 90 days).

  • Aggressive Default Triggers

    The agreement features numerous 'Trigger Events' that can increase the outstanding balance by 5% to 15% per occurrence (up to three times each) and lead to a 22% default interest rate upon an Event of Default.

  • Collateralization of Subsidiary Assets

    The note is secured by a first-position security interest in all assets of the company's qualified REIT subsidiary, MRC QRS, Inc., and a pledge of its common stock.


auto_awesomeAnalysis

This 8-K filing reveals MacKenzie Realty Capital has entered into a highly aggressive debt financing agreement. While the company received $1 million in net cash, the $1.095 million secured promissory note includes a substantial original issue discount and transaction expenses, effectively increasing the cost of capital. The terms are exceptionally punitive, featuring a monitoring fee, high prepayment penalties, and numerous "Trigger Events" that can rapidly escalate the outstanding balance and lead to a 22% default interest rate. The note is secured by all assets of its qualified REIT subsidiary, MRC QRS, Inc., and a pledge of its common stock, indicating the company's limited options for financing. The stated use of proceeds for a speculative investment in CNL Healthcare Properties, Inc. shares, while potentially profitable, adds a layer of risk given the high cost and stringent conditions of this new debt, especially in light of the company's recent financial struggles (net loss, negative cash flow). Investors should be aware of the significant financial risk posed by these terms.
